Delicious Marinated Pork Chops!
Marinade: -Rib Rub-Garlic Salt-Teriyaki (tiny bit)-Worcestershire-Mustard That’s it! Of course the longer meat sits with marinade the better, but ours only sat for about a half hour and they were incredible. Grill until at least 145 degrees and enjoy!
